Method
- Heat the olive oil in a large skillet over medium-high heat and sear the chuck roast on all sides until browned, about 4-5 minutes per side.
- Chop the onion, carrots, and potatoes into bite-sized pieces.
- Place the chopped vegetables at the bottom of the slow cooker.
- Place the seared chuck roast on top of the vegetables in the slow cooker.
- In a bowl, combine the beef broth, Worcestershire sauce, minced garlic, dried thyme, salt, and pepper.
- Pour the broth mixture over the roast and vegetables, ensuring everything is covered with liquid.
- Cover and cook on low for 8 hours in the slow cooker.
- Once cooking is complete, shred the roast with two forks in the slow cooker and let rest for 15 minutes before serving.
